Ordinals
beta
Address 1McQzgDZBYqMarY97iDETtGJWFtzC3WK3a
sat balance
33389
runes balances
outputs
88705a01c620cba7087feda8b84c92ebd3b17853bb49cd17d20e000fbb9dedcf:7